- Dirty DJul 23, 2025 · 8 months agoRunning masternodes in the digital currency space can be a lucrative venture, but it's not without its risks. One of the main risks is the potential for hacking or security breaches. Since masternodes require a certain amount of cryptocurrency to be locked up as collateral, they can become attractive targets for hackers. It's important to take proper security measures to protect your funds and ensure the integrity of your masternode. Another challenge is the technical aspect of running a masternode. Setting up and maintaining a masternode can be complex and requires a certain level of technical expertise. It's important to have a good understanding of the underlying technology and be able to troubleshoot any issues that may arise. Additionally, the market volatility of digital currencies can pose a risk to masternode operators. The value of the cryptocurrency used as collateral can fluctuate greatly, potentially resulting in financial losses. It's important to carefully consider the market conditions and have a risk management strategy in place. Overall, running masternodes in the digital currency space can be rewarding, but it's important to be aware of the risks and challenges involved and take appropriate measures to mitigate them.
- Appel MelendezJul 16, 2025 · 9 months agoRunning masternodes in the digital currency space can be a risky endeavor. One of the main risks is the potential for scams and fraudulent projects. With the popularity of masternodes, there has been an increase in the number of scams and Ponzi schemes targeting masternode operators. It's important to thoroughly research any project before investing and be cautious of promises of high returns. Another challenge is the competition among masternode operators. As more individuals enter the space, it becomes increasingly difficult to secure a spot in a masternode network. This can lead to decreased rewards and longer wait times for payouts. It's important to carefully consider the profitability and feasibility of running a masternode before investing. Furthermore, regulatory uncertainty is another challenge in the digital currency space. Different countries have different regulations and policies regarding cryptocurrencies and masternodes. It's important to stay informed about the legal and regulatory landscape and ensure compliance with applicable laws. In conclusion, running masternodes in the digital currency space comes with its fair share of risks and challenges. It requires careful consideration, research, and technical expertise to navigate the landscape successfully.
- McKay WinklerApr 05, 2025 · a year agoRunning masternodes in the digital currency space can be a profitable venture for individuals looking to earn passive income. However, it's important to be aware of the risks involved. One of the main risks is the potential for network attacks. Masternodes are vulnerable to distributed denial-of-service (DDoS) attacks, which can disrupt the network and affect the performance of the masternode. Another challenge is the maintenance and upkeep of the masternode. Masternodes require regular updates and monitoring to ensure optimal performance. This can be time-consuming and may require technical knowledge. Additionally, the market volatility of digital currencies can impact the profitability of masternodes. Fluctuations in the value of the collateral cryptocurrency can affect the rewards earned from running a masternode. It's important to carefully consider the market conditions and assess the potential risks and rewards. In summary, running masternodes in the digital currency space can be a rewarding endeavor, but it's important to be aware of the potential risks and challenges. Proper security measures, technical expertise, and market analysis are essential for successful masternode operation.
